Lets compare vitamin content per 7 ounces of Spinach Spaghetti vs Enriched Pasta:
- 7 ounces of Spinach Spaghetti have more Vitamin A, 2.8 times more Vitamin B5, 2.3 times more Vitamin B6, 6.7 times more Vitamin E and 1515 times more Vitamin K than Enriched Pasta.
- While 7 oz of Dry Enriched Pasta contain 2.4 times more Vitamin B1, 2 times more Vitamin B2, 1.6 times more Vitamin B3 and 4.9 times more Vitamin B9 than Dry Spinach Spaghetti .
- 7 ounces of Enriched Pasta have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in E and Vitamin K
- Both Dry Spinach Spaghetti as well as Dry Enriched Pasta have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B12, Vitamin C and Vitamin D in seven ounces.
Comparing minerals per 7 ounces for Spinach Spaghetti vs Enriched Pasta:
- 7 ounces of Spinach Spaghetti have 2.8 times more Calcium, 1.7 times more Copper, 3.3 times more Magnesium, 2.9 times more Manganese, 1.8 times more Phosphorus, 1.7 times more Potassium, 6 times more Sodium and 2 times more Zinc than Enriched Pasta.
- While 7 oz of Dry Enriched Pasta contain 1.5 times more Iron than Dry Spinach Spaghetti .
- Both Spinach Spaghetti and Enriched Pasta contain similar levels of Selenium per seven ounces.
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 7 ounces:
- 7 ounces of Spinach Spaghetti have 3.1 times more Omega 3 and 3.3 times more Fiber than Enriched Pasta.
- Both Spinach Spaghetti and Enriched Pasta offer comparable quantities of Energy, Omega 6, Carbohydrate, Sugars and Protein per seven ounces.
- 7 ounces of Enriched Pasta provide inadequate amounts of Omega 3
